The first body will always be the most expensive, as they would have to make the tooling. Then the next guy should get it a little cheaper, but how do you explain to the first guy why he should pay for the tooling cost's....... Difficult to explain the cost unless they charge everybody 60K..
Yes it can be done, and yes there's always going to be a more trendy and uptodate shape, but the expense is always a killer if you have to make a profit from it. If it's labour of love and making a profit would be nice but not the main goal then I hope somebody has a go.
If how ever the CAD drawings of the shape where available, and maybe a stretched Longer WB version could be done then I could do the moulds based on my chassis. But I wonder how much they would want for the plans ??
